1. Richmond, VA.

The people of Richmond aren’t just passionate patrons of the arts, their love is both deep and wide. Richmond topped our list in terms of museums and performance venues, making it an excellent destination for both live and static art. If you appreciate seeing original works by master painters, the Virginia Museum of Fine Arts is a must-see. The spacious museum has a collection of over 22,000 pieces from artists like Pablo Picasso, Salvador Dali, and Andy Warhol.

If you prefer to watch artists perform, you can catch shows at a variety of Richmond venues. At the beautiful and spacious Carpenter Theatre, you can watch a ballet troupe or symphony. For a more intimate experience, the Gottwald Playhouse allows you to observe the look in an actor’s eyes as they play their part.
